Introduction to Metal Rust Removal Lasers

Metal rust removal lasers have revolutionized the industrial maintenance and restoration sector, providing a precise, non-contact, and non-destructive alternative to traditional cleaning methods. By harnessing the power of laser technology, these advanced machines effectively remove rust, oxides, paint, and other contaminants from metal surfaces, restoring them to their original condition without causing any damage. This article delves into the intricacies of metal rust removal lasers, focusing on their operational mechanisms, advanced features, and diverse application scenarios.


The Core Technology Behind Metal Rust Removal Lasers

Metal rust removal lasers operate on the principle of high-energy laser beams focused on the contaminated surface. The laser beam interacts with the rust or oxide layer, causing it to vaporize or decompose into smaller particles that can be easily removed. This process is highly controlled, ensuring that only the unwanted material is removed, leaving the underlying metal surface intact.

How It Works

The laser beam is generated by a high-power laser source, typically a fiber laser or a CO2 laser. This beam is then directed through a series of optical components, including mirrors and lenses, to focus it onto the target area. The focused beam creates an intense heat spot on the rust layer, causing it to rapidly heat up and vaporize. Simultaneously, the surrounding air is used to blow away the vaporized material, leaving a clean surface behind.

Application Scenarios of Metal Rust Removal Lasers

The versatility of metal rust removal lasers extends to their diverse range of application scenarios. From industrial maintenance to cultural heritage preservation, these machines offer a precise and non-destructive cleaning solution.

Metal Surface Texturing Treatment

In the automotive and aerospace industries, metal surfaces often require texturing for enhanced grip, aesthetics, or functional purposes. Metal rust removal lasers can precisely texture metal surfaces without damaging the underlying material, ensuring a consistent and high-quality finish.

Maintenance of Stone Artworks, Cultural Relics, Sculptures, etc.

Laser cleaning is ideal for the maintenance of delicate stone artworks, cultural relics, and sculptures. The non-contact and non-destructive nature of the process ensures that these precious artifacts are preserved in their original condition, without causing any harm.

Shoe Molds, Injection Molds, Bottle Molds Cleaning and Maintenance

In the manufacturing industry, molds and dies are critical components that require regular maintenance to ensure optimal performance. Metal rust removal lasers can clean these molds and dies efficiently, removing any rust or contaminants that may affect their functionality.

Surface Oxide Cleaning

Rust removal, paint removal, and oxide layers cleaning are common applications of metal rust removal lasers. These machines can quickly and effectively restore metal surfaces to their original state, improving their appearance and functionality.

Paint Clean

In the automotive and aerospace industries, removing old paint coatings is often necessary for repainting or restoration purposes. Metal rust removal lasers can remove paint coatings without damaging the underlying metal surface, ensuring a smooth and even surface for new paint application.

Maintenance of Monuments, Wooden Plaques, and Stone Carvings

Cultural heritage sites often require careful maintenance to preserve their historical significance. Metal rust removal lasers can clean monuments, wooden plaques, and stone carvings, removing any contaminants or pollutants that may have accumulated over time.

Renovation and Maintenance of Monuments, Stone Sculptures, Wooden Doors and Windows, etc.

Restoring historic buildings and monuments involves meticulous cleaning and preservation of their original materials. Metal rust removal lasers offer a precise and non-destructive solution for cleaning these structures, ensuring their long-term preservation.
